INSIGHT

Agitation: A Spectrum of Behaviors

  • Agitation ranges from restlessness to severe altered mental states, frequently seen in the ED.
  • It's linked to medical/psychiatric emergencies, posing high morbidity/mortality risks, needing prompt management.
ADVICE

Initial Assessment of Agitated Patients

  • Prioritize assessing agitation severity, reversible causes, and life threats.
  • Form a differential diagnosis, considering underlying conditions and exacerbating factors.
ADVICE

Recognizing Escalating Agitation

  • Recognize escalating agitation signs like hostility, pacing, non-compliance, and pressured speech.
  • Early intervention prevents harmful situations, utilizes less aggressive therapies, and improves success.
